Apple was found to be holding over US$181 billion in accumulated profits offshore, more than any U.S. company, in a study published past year by two left-leaning nonprofit groups, a policy critics say is created to avoid paying U.S. taxes.
The $14.5 billion tax penalty is equivalent to what Ireland spent previous year on funding its struggling health service and some left-of-center political parties have urged the government to accept the judgment and spend the money on a variety of projects.

Ireland’s cabinet has agreed to join Apple in appealing against a multi-billion-euro back tax demand that the European Commission has imposed on the iPhone maker.

An EU panel concluded Apple received improper aid because it paid lower rates than other companies. “National authorities can not give tax benefits to some companies and not to others”.
In October, the European Commission ruled that a tax arrangement between Starbucks and the Netherlands was illegal.
